EFFECT OF PRISM HEIGHT ON STRENGTH OF REINFORCED HOLLOW CONCRETE BLOCK MASONRY
Shivaraj kumar H Y, Renuka Devi M V, Sandeep, Manjunath S, Somanath M B
Abstract: Reinforcing masonry is a suitable means of improving masonry performance in compressive and tensile strength in order to exploit masonry to its full potential. Experimental study has been carried out to investigate the effect of reinforced masonry prisms on its behavior in compression and effect of slenderness on the same. Mechanical properties of hollow blocks, mortar and grout were investigated. Compressions testing of both unreinforced and reinforced masonry prisms were carried out. From the results, advantage of reinforcing masonry and the effect of slenderness ratio is highlighted
Keywords: Structural masonry, Hollow concrete block, prism, grout, slenderness ratio
